If you want to make the coupling crispy and delicious, you can make it into fried coupling. At the same time, it is not difficult to make this delicacy. The materials you need to prepare are: lotus root, eggs, Flour, lean pork, chopped green onion, minced ginger, salt, pepper, starch, allspice, pepper, salt, sugar, oil. 1. The first thing to do is to peel the lotus root, and then cut it twice. The first cut is 4/5. The second cut is cut off. Then chop the pork into minced meat and put in Chopped green onion, minced ginger, salt, pepper, and egg white.

2. What you need to do next is to stir vigorously in one direction with chopsticks, then put the meat filling into the lotus root folder, pinch it again, and then put a spoonful into the bowl. Flour, a spoonful of starch, a spoonful of salt for the base taste, a small amount of allspice and a little pepper.

3. The next thing to do is to add some white sugar, and then stir evenly. Mainly pour water while stirring, stir into a slightly thicker paste, and then add the lotus root clips evenly. Coat with a layer of batter.

4. The last thing to do is to lower the oil temperature to 50% and start frying. Do not fry too much at one time, and be careful to use medium heat during the entire frying process. Flip repeatedly until the lotus roots turn slightly yellow, then remove from the oil and fry again for 20 seconds until the lotus roots become golden and crispy. How to stir-fry lotus root to make it delicious

Stir-fry lotus root like this: Slice the lotus root, slice the green pepper, chop the onion and garlic, then add water to the pot and bring to a boil, blanch the lotus root slices, and then take them out. Cool, heat up oil in a pot, add green pepper and garlic and stir-fry until fragrant, then add salt and lotus root slices and stir-fry, add light soy sauce, chili oil and water and stir-fry, then add chopped green onion and stir-fry evenly.
